Mar 9, 2012, 10:21am, alex wrote:
Jack White did a showcase at Third Man Records for radio biz people and apparently played a 40 minute set with each backing band from SNL during which he played songs from The White Stripes, Dead Weather, and Raconteurs as well as a few from the new album.


He played Dead Leaves and the Dirty Ground, Hotel Yorba, Top Yourself, You're Pretty Good Looking (For a Girl), Blue Blood Blues, We're Going to Be Friends, My Doorbell, I Cut Like a Buffalo, Ball and Biscuit, Steady As She Goes, and Seven Nation Army from previous projects. Looks like a pretty solid set.
